Copy Center Operator Washington DC Pay from: $22/hr MUST : Eligible for High level Public Trust Clearance (T3) 2+ years of experience in related field Experience processing request for printing Ability to work in a fast pace environment Strong communication skills both written and verbal Strong people skills and able to professionally communicate with high level government officials Strong customer service Hight attention to details Candidate must be willing to HDI-CSR certification within 90 days of start (Re-imbursed) High school Diploma or higher level of education DUTIES : Ideal candidate will work in the Printing center for Government client and be responsible for handling incoming request and print jobs Candidates will be responsible for the basic maintenance and operation of high speed digital multifunctional printers Candidates jobs will include handling of requests for printing, help with the Binding and distribution and multiple media art from various sources for complex requirements Adjust and operate power staplers, multi-head drills, paper cutter, and various binding equipment Operate and perform adjustments and minor repairs on a wide assortment of printing and binding equipment Maintain job production records specifying quantity, production times, and material used Complete requisition forms when supplies are needed Maintain records related to machine maintenance and down-time Ensure equipment, supplies, and other associated materials are available so that the operation is ready to meet requests for publishing services Schedule document production based on end user requests to ensure timely completion of end user requirements Ensure that all customer specifications are met and that the customer and Copy Center Manager are kept up to date on the job's progress Quadrant is an affirmative action/equal opportunity employer.
